The General Officer Commanding 2 Division, Nigerian Army, Maj.-Gen. Valentine Okoro, has urged troops of the 12 Brigade to ensure sanity and peace in the November 11 governorship poll in Kogi State by displaying the highest level of professionalism.

He gave the advice while addressing the personnel of the 12 Brigade of the Nigerian Army, Chari Maigumeri Barracks Lokoja, during a working visit to the state.

He urged them to exhibit a high level of discipline and courage in the discharge of their duties at all times towards ensuring an orderly election in the state.

“As soldiers, you must exhibit high level of neutrality, professionalism and discipline before, during and after the upcoming governorship election in the state,” General Okoro said.
